MZ SKEETER 4,709 Posted September 16, 2011 use import NOT open,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
BamBam82 1 Posted September 17, 2011 Yeah, I've been using the import option but it still is not working.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
MZ SKEETER 4,709 Posted September 17, 2011 post the file, if it still has bitmap in it, it won't work. It has to be exported from inkscape as an .eps file. (If your not doing that) svg, won't work. Share this post Link to post Share on other sites
